H. B. Monkman's Advertisements. DESIRABLE INVESTMENT. HB. MONKMAN has received instructions to * offer for sale, by Private Contract, the Interest in the Lease of THE GOLDEN AGE HOTEL. This Hotel is erected on an allotment of ground having a frontage of 22 feet to Spey-street, held on a lease, of which 14 years remain unexpired, at the nominal yearly rental of £11. The present tenant is paying £188 10s. per annum, and as the Hotel is contiguous to Dee-street, and doing a good business, an increase in value may be anticipated, rendering this, therefore, a very favorable opportunity for a good and remunerative investment.
